Transaction 06084e0337197305f12cb7e49662abb28cbef753dce69498682c3a851bb833e9
1 Input
1 Output
-
06084e0337197305f12cb7e49662abb28cbef753dce69498682c3a851bb833e9:0
- value
- 27243854
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dfa6fa06c9458f2719ef44609deacf3821c06350 OP_EQUAL
- address
- MUHiwx5ohBPQ57xbDeZeMD1hP1yqBicwyG